The Heart and Soul: Luffy's Voice

Let's kick things off with the big cheese himself, Monkey D. Luffy! The charismatic captain of the Straw Hat Pirates. The energy and enthusiasm of Luffy are just infectious, right? That's all thanks to the incredible work of the voice actors who portray him. For the English dub, Luffy has been voiced by a few different actors over the years. However, the one that most fans recognize and cherish is Colleen Clinkenbeard. Colleen has been the voice of Luffy in the English dub for a long time, and she's absolutely nailed the character's mix of goofy, brave, and sometimes even surprisingly intelligent. She perfectly captures Luffy's pure joy and his unwavering determination. She really understands the character, and that's reflected in her performance. It's a testament to her skill that even after so many episodes, she keeps Luffy feeling fresh and engaging. She does a fantastic job of portraying Luffy's innocence, and his willingness to do anything for his friends, a trait that is at the core of the One Piece experience. It is not an easy job since Luffy is known for shouting at the top of his lungs and having a huge appetite, but Colleen always pulls it off. Aside from One Piece, Colleen Clinkenbeard has lent her voice to many other famous anime and video games. Some of her roles are Erza Scarlet in Fairy Tail, Riza Hawkeye in Fullmetal Alchemist, and many other memorable characters.

The Sword Saint's Voice: Zoro's English Dub

Next up, we have the first mate of the Straw Hats, the swordsman Roronoa Zoro. This guy's all about strength, loyalty, and getting hopelessly lost! In the English dub, Zoro is voiced by Christopher Sabat. Chris has been voicing Zoro for a long time, and he's totally nailed the character's gruff exterior and underlying loyalty. He brings a deep, resonant voice that perfectly conveys Zoro's unwavering determination and his intimidating presence. Sabat's Zoro is always ready for a fight, and that intensity translates into his vocal performance. He captures Zoro's dry wit and his moments of surprising vulnerability. It's safe to say that Christopher Sabat is Zoro for many One Piece fans. He gives Zoro the strength and seriousness that fans have come to know and love. Sabat also has an impressive resume. He has done voice work in a large number of anime, including Dragon Ball. He voices Vegeta and Piccolo, two other beloved characters. It's an impressive feat, and it's no wonder he's one of the most recognizable voice actors in the business.

The Navigator's Charm: Nami's Voice

Ah, Nami, the Straw Hats' brilliant navigator and lover of all things money! Finding the perfect voice for Nami is essential, as she's smart, sassy, and incredibly resourceful. For the English dub, Nami is voiced by several talented voice actresses. The most well-known is Luci Christian. Luci brings a lively, playful quality to the role. She also perfectly captures Nami's pragmatism and her fierce protectiveness of her friends. Luci has an amazing range, allowing her to portray Nami's emotional depth, from her moments of vulnerability to her moments of incredible strength. This complexity in the voice acting makes Nami such a beloved character. You can feel her warmth, her intelligence, and her unwavering loyalty. It's a fantastic performance that adds so much to the One Piece experience. She has also voiced other iconic anime characters like Medusa in Soul Eater and several characters in Fairy Tail.

Unsung Heroes and the Supporting Cast

While Luffy, Zoro, and Nami are the main stars, the supporting cast in One Piece is what makes the show so amazing. From Usopp and Sanji to Chopper and Robin, each character has a unique voice that contributes to the show's rich tapestry. The voice actors for these characters are just as important as the ones who voice the main characters. Some of the notable supporting cast voice actors include:

  • Usopp: Sonny Strait
  • Sanji: Eric Vale
  • Tony Tony Chopper: Brina Palencia
  • Nico Robin: Stephanie Young

Fun Facts and Behind-the-Scenes Secrets

Want to know some cool behind-the-scenes stuff about the English dub? Here are a few fun facts:

  • Voice Actor Versatility: Many One Piece voice actors have played multiple roles throughout the series, bringing a real sense of continuity to the show.
  • The Power of Collaboration: The voice acting sessions are a collaborative effort. Actors work together to create believable and engaging performances.
  • Localizations: The dubbing process involves more than just voice acting. It involves translating the script, adapting it for the English-speaking audience, and making sure the overall tone and meaning of the original Japanese version are preserved.
